DHY 211 — Dental Hygiene Process III

5 credits · 5 hours

This course continues the preparation in the dental hygiene process of care and emphasizes the theory of implementation of care for periodontally involved patients including advanced periodontal instrumentation, and the use of chemotherapeutic agents. Students evaluate dental hygiene care through case study applications. This course emphasizes the student demonstrating understanding of dental hygiene implementation and evaluation using critical thinking, problem solving, professional demeanor and sound judgment in providing direct patient care in supervised clinical sessions.

Prerequisites: DHY 113
